Default Removing Back Panel

How do you remove the back panel? I want to get tint on my car (96 honda civic 2dr ex) but the guy that's going to do it says that unless the back panel is off he's just have to cut a hole around the brake light area.

1. Put the seats down.
2. Make sure the seatbelt are out of the way.
3. Take out the lock trim piece.
4. Take the retainer clips out.
5. Pull the cover away from the metal underneath.
6. Disconnect the 3rd brake light.
7. Take the cover off.

The last part is harder than you would think. You have to bend it and coax it into coming out. You just have to work with it. Once you put the seats down, you will see what you have to do. It is really pretty easy.
